Tom Nardone is one of those guys. The ones who walk around happy as hell, no cares in the world, while constantly accomplishing great things. Like starting a company that specializes in delivering products to adults in a private way, a volunteer group that mows the grass at inner-city parks, and achieving national fame as a pumpkin carving extraordinaire. Plus he’s got a wife and kids – a full and happy life. Why? Because he does what he wants. And because he does it in an organized way.

Pride planning is now under way around Southeastern Michigan as Hotter Than July and Ferndale Pride both held their first organizational meetings Feb. 23. Both groups had higher than expected turnout and anticipate growing the events this year. HTJ will hold its 17th annual event in Palmer Park beginning Tuesday, July 24 through Sunday, July 29. Ferndale Pride, now in its second year, will take place over Father’s Day weekend beginning Saturday, June 16 through Sunday, June 17.

Early numbers indicate that voters in the Ferndale School District approved a $22,825,000 bond in Tuesday’s election. This means that most residents will continue paying around the same amount in taxes that they used to and the schools get money to improve facilities.
